Many Labrador owners worry when they notice their energetic companion struggling to get up from their bed or hesitating before jumping into the car. These subtle changes often signal the beginning of hip dysplasia, a common inherited condition where the hip joint develops abnormally, causing joint looseness and eventual arthritis.

Hip dysplasia in Labradors isn't just about genetics. While these dogs are predisposed to the condition due to their large size and rapid growth rates, understanding the early warning signs and taking preventive action can significantly impact your dog's quality of life. Research tells us that a significant percentage of Labs are affected by joint issues, making this knowledge essential for every owner.

Recognising the early warning signs

A veterinarian examining a Labrador's hip joint during a clinical assessment, illustrating the professional evaluation of early hip dysplasia symptoms

Your Labrador might not limp dramatically or cry out in pain. Instead, hip dysplasia often announces itself through subtle behavioural changes that owners sometimes dismiss as normal aging or laziness.

Watch for difficulty rising after rest, particularly in the morning or after long naps. Many dogs show reluctance to jump, run, or climb stairs, activities they previously enjoyed. You might notice decreased enthusiasm for walks or stiffness that seems to improve once they've warmed up with gentle movement.

More obvious signs include limping or lameness in the hind legs, audible clicking or grinding sounds from the hip joint during movement, and gradual muscle loss in the hindquarters. These symptoms warrant immediate veterinary consultation, as early intervention often leads to better outcomes.

Prevention strategies that work

A Labrador puppy swimming in a therapy pool, demonstrating the ideal low-impact exercise recommended for preventing hip dysplasia progression

Prevention starts in puppyhood with careful attention to nutrition and exercise. Large-breed puppy formulas are specifically designed to prevent excessive growth rates that can stress developing joints. These foods control calcium and phosphorus levels, supporting steady rather than rapid bone development.

Overfeeding poses a significant risk. Obesity exacerbates joint strain and accelerates hip dysplasia progression, making weight management crucial from day one. Many owners struggle with their Lab's enthusiastic appetite, but maintaining optimal body weight throughout life remains one of the most effective preventive measures.

Exercise requires a balanced approach during the critical growth period. Provide moderate, controlled activities that build muscle without overloading joints. Avoid high-impact activities or excessive running and jumping during puppyhood, when joint irritation can have lasting consequences.

Swimming emerges as the ideal exercise for Labs at any age. These dogs typically love water, and hydrotherapy provides excellent low-impact exercise that maintains muscle tone and joint mobility without stressing developing or damaged joints. Treatment approaches for different stages

Medical management forms the foundation of most treatment plans. Pain control with nonsteroidal anti-inflammatory drugs such as Galliprant or Rimadyl reduces inflammation and discomfort, allowing dogs to maintain activity levels that support joint health.

Joint supplements containing omega-3 fatty acids, glucosamine, and chondroitin support cartilage health, though results vary between individual dogs. Some owners report noticeable improvements within weeks, while others see gradual changes over months of consistent supplementation.

Orthopedic braces offer a middle ground between medication and surgery. Devices like the Ortho Dog Hip Hound brace stabilise the hip joint, reducing bone grinding and associated pain. These braces work particularly well for mild to moderate cases and can be used during swimming sessions, perfect for water-loving Labs.

Physical therapy, acupuncture, and newer treatments like stem cell therapy provide additional options for managing symptoms and maintaining mobility. Many veterinary rehabilitation centres now offer comprehensive programs designed specifically for dogs with hip dysplasia.

Surgical options and timing

Surgery becomes necessary when conservative management fails to maintain quality of life. The timing and type of procedure depend largely on the dog's age and severity of symptoms.

Juvenile Pubic Symphysiodesis represents the earliest intervention, performed on puppies under 20 weeks to redirect hip joint growth. This minimally invasive surgery can prevent more serious problems later but requires early diagnosis.

Triple Pelvic Osteotomy works best before 8 months of age, improving joint conformation in young dogs with developing dysplasia. The procedure involves cutting and repositioning pelvic bones to create better hip joint alignment.

Total hip replacement offers the best functional outcome for severe cases, restoring normal gait and motion. While expensive, ranging from $2,000 to $5,000 or more depending on the procedure, this surgery can transform the life of a severely affected dog.

Daily life adjustments that help

Living with hip dysplasia doesn't mean your dog can't enjoy life. Simple environmental modifications often make significant differences in comfort and mobility.

Orthopedic beds provide crucial support during rest periods, when joints can stiffen. Ramps reduce the need for jumping onto furniture or into vehicles, activities that stress compromised joints.

Regular, controlled exercise remains important even after diagnosis. Swimming continues to be ideal, but controlled leash walks on soft surfaces also help maintain muscle tone and joint flexibility. The key lies in consistency rather than intensity.

Slippery floors present particular challenges for dogs with hip problems. Carpet runners or yoga mats in high-traffic areas provide better traction and prevent falls that could worsen joint damage.

Making informed decisions about care

Treatment costs vary significantly depending on the approach chosen. Large-breed puppy food and joint-support diets typically cost $50-$80 per 30-pound bag, while supplements range from $30-$60 monthly. Hydrotherapy sessions generally run $50-$100 each, and orthopedic braces cost $150-$300.

The investment in prevention and early treatment often proves worthwhile. Dogs receiving appropriate management typically maintain good quality of life for years, enjoying activities like swimming, gentle hiking, and family time.

Regular veterinary check-ups allow for treatment adjustments as the condition progresses. What works in early stages may need modification as dogs age or if symptoms worsen.

By focusing on early prevention through proper nutrition and controlled exercise, combined with multimodal treatment approaches when needed, owners can significantly improve their dog's comfort and mobility. The goal isn't necessarily to cure hip dysplasia, but rather to manage it effectively so these beloved companions can continue enjoying active, comfortable lives alongside their families.

Seek immediate veterinary attention if your Labrador suddenly cannot bear weight on a hind leg, shows severe pain when touched around the hip area, or refuses to move entirely. Other emergency signs include persistent crying or whimpering, inability to stand or walk, or sudden dramatic worsening of mobility. Whilst hip dysplasia typically progresses gradually, sudden severe symptoms may indicate complications like fractures or severe joint displacement requiring urgent intervention.
Recovery timelines vary depending on the surgical procedure and individual healing rates. Total hip replacement typically requires 8-12 weeks for initial recovery, with full activity returning after 3-6 months. Other procedures may have shorter recovery periods of 6-10 weeks. During recovery, strict exercise restriction is essential, followed by gradual rehabilitation including physiotherapy and controlled swimming. Your veterinarian will provide specific timelines and milestone assessments throughout the healing process.
